Ballam Garh Population - Guna, Madhya Pradesh
Ballam Garh is a small village located in Maksoodangarh Tehsil of Guna district, Madhya Pradesh with total 11 families residing. The Ballam Garh village has population of 91 of which 47 are males while 44 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Ballam Garh village population of children with age 0-6 is 22 which makes up 24.18 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Ballam Garh village is 936 which is higher than Madhya Pradesh state average of 931. Child Sex Ratio for the Ballam Garh as per census is 467, lower than Madhya Pradesh average of 918.
Ballam Garh village has higher literacy rate compared to Madhya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Ballam Garh village was 76.81 % compared to 69.32 % of Madhya Pradesh. In Ballam Garh Male literacy stands at 90.63 % while female literacy rate was 64.86 %.

Ballam Garh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 11 | - | - |
Population | 91 | 47 | 44 |
Child (0-6) | 22 | 15 | 7 |
Schedule Caste |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 76.81 % | 90.63 % | 64.86 % |
Total Workers | 30 | 20 | 10 |
Main Worker | 29 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 1 | 0 | 1 |
